WinTel is just Bochs. Unless they have integrated another open-source virtual machine into the app (and not mentioned it anywhere on the web site), I would be extremely skeptical of their performance claims. Bochs is an x86 emulator, and AFAIK it doesn't seem to do a Classic-type virtual machine. It is also extremely slow.

Of course, they still claim Bochs' performance is similar to that of VPC. I don't think these OpenOSX people are very honest.
